Your Role And Responsibilities
  • Design, build and manage cloud infrastructure on Amazon Web Services (AWS) and Red Hat Enterprise Linux (RHEL) using Terraform and Ansible
  • Develop and deploy scalable and secure applications using NodeJS, React

    JS and RESTful APIs, ensuring seamless integration with Elasticsearch and Apache Ni Fi
  • Design and implement CI/CD pipelines using Jenkins, Kubernetes and Open Shift to automate testing, building and deployment of applications
  • Implement containerisation using Docker, Podman and Buildah and orchestration using Kubernetes and Open Shift
  • Implement security best practices in accordance with Dev Ops principles
